Ukraine's 2012-13 grain exports likely down to 19.8 million tonnes
Ukraine's grain exports in the 2012-13 season may be lowered to 19.8 million tonnes from 23.4 million in 2011-12 due to a smaller harvest. The former Soviet republic could harvest a total of 42.6 million tonnes of grain this year down from ...

Ukraine's May grain exports down 41%
From 1.99 million tonnes in the same period in April, Ukraine's grain exports dropped 41% to 1.17 million tonnes in May 1-25, analyst ProAgro said on Monday (May 28). ProAgro said in a report that Ukraine had exported 859,140 tonnes of corn ...
